Output 3221208ecfa89825949c4c62da06eb4cc78296d902fca2e2258a05872976acce:2

value
862160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7626a90249b53e5f7e9df98aa03607ea492c1b29 OP_EQUAL
address
3CTjyLVe9R8nmywbvpaFtA6v1mumtDuuEW
transaction
3221208ecfa89825949c4c62da06eb4cc78296d902fca2e2258a05872976acce
confirmations
338119
spent
true